跳至内容

如何对与 AWS Artifact 的 AWS Organizations 协议相关的错误进行故障排除?

1 分钟阅读
0

我在尝试访问或下载与 AWS Artifact 签订的 AWS Organizations 协议时遇到了账户或权限错误。

解决方法

按照说明解决以下错误。

“您的账户不在组织中。要创建或加入组织,请按照“创建和管理 AWS 组织”中的说明进行操作

收到此错误是因为您用于登录 AWS 管理控制台的 AWS 账户不属于 AWS Organizations。要接受组织协议,请为您的账户创建一个组织

“您已登录到 AWS Organizations 中组织的管理账户。您可以管理管理账户以及组织中所有成员账户的协议。然后,您可以授予 AWS 权限来创建 IAM 角色,以标识 AWS Organizations 中您的组织中的成员账户。”

收到此错误是因为未从管理账户中的 AWS Organizations 控制台激活对 AWS Artifact 的可信访问。请从组织的管理账户激活对 AWS Artifact 的可信访问。

要下载对组织中所有账户有效的组织协议,请完成以下步骤:

  1. 从管理账户打开 AWS Artifact 控制台
  2. 选择组织协议
  3. 选择组织协议,然后选择下载协议

**注意:**不能使用成员账户来接受组织协议。只能从组织的成员账户查看或者下载组织协议。

“您没有检索有关 AWS 账户组织的信息的权限。您需要权限才能描述您的组织”

-或-

“您没有下载协议的权限。您需要权限才能在 AWS Artifact 中下载此协议”

收到这些错误是因为 AWS Identity and Access Management (IAM) 用户策略未授予访问组织协议的权限。

要通过管理账户管理您的协议,请使用用于管理管理账户协议的示例策略中的策略。

要通过成员账户管理您的协议,请使用用于管理组织协议的示例策略中的策略。

"必须为您的组织启用所有功能"

收到此错误是因为您的组织仅配置了整合账单。要在 AWS Artifact 中使用组织协议,请使用 AWS Organizations 为您的组织激活所有功能。有关详细信息,请参阅使用 AWS Organizations 为组织启用所有功能

相关信息

在 AWS Artifact 中管理协议

AWS Artifact 中的身份和访问管理

商业 AWS 区域中 AWS Artifact 的 IAM 策略示例

AWS 官方已更新 1 年前